[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2020-11-12 Thread Evangelos Foutras via arch-commits
Date: Friday, November 13, 2020 @ 06:55:17
  Author: foutrelis
Revision: 753827

upgpkg: python-plop 0.4.0-3: Python 3.9 rebuild

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

Modified: PKGBUILD
===
--- PKGBUILD2020-11-13 06:01:04 UTC (rev 753826)
+++ PKGBUILD2020-11-13 06:55:17 UTC (rev 753827)
@@ -2,7 +2,7 @@
 
 pkgname=python-plop
 pkgver=0.4.0
-pkgrel=2
+pkgrel=3
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')


[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2019-11-03 Thread Felix Yan via arch-commits
Date: Monday, November 4, 2019 @ 06:02:08
  Author: felixonmars
Revision: 523278

Python 3.8 rebuild

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

Modified: PKGBUILD
===
--- PKGBUILD2019-11-04 06:02:07 UTC (rev 523277)
+++ PKGBUILD2019-11-04 06:02:08 UTC (rev 523278)
@@ -2,7 +2,7 @@
 
 pkgname=python-plop
 pkgver=0.4.0
-pkgrel=1
+pkgrel=2
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')


[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2019-08-14 Thread Felix Yan via arch-commits
Date: Thursday, August 15, 2019 @ 05:24:06
  Author: felixonmars
Revision: 499410

upgpkg: python-plop 0.4.0-1

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|   16 
 1 file changed, 4 insertions(+), 12 deletions(-)

Modified: PKGBUILD
===
--- PKGBUILD2019-08-15 05:23:48 UTC (rev 499409)
+++ PKGBUILD2019-08-15 05:24:06 UTC (rev 499410)
@@ -1,8 +1,8 @@
 # Maintainer: Felix Yan 
 
 pkgname=python-plop
-pkgver=0.3.0
-pkgrel=4
+pkgver=0.4.0
+pkgrel=1
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')
@@ -9,17 +9,9 @@
 url="https://github.com/bdarnell/plop;
 depends=('python-six' 'python-tornado')
 makedepends=('python-setuptools')
-source=("https://pypi.python.org/packages/source/p/plop/plop-${pkgver}.tar.gz;
-disable-flaky-threaded-test.patch)
-md5sums=('4a313d6a8dd59ac48cfa3af426d197fc'
- '1d9dc194b65a08f877506b5c5098c251')
+source=("https://pypi.python.org/packages/source/p/plop/plop-${pkgver}.tar.gz;)
+md5sums=('0f22aab8cbcb718ed0b00ebc15545274')
 
-prepare() {
-  patch -d plop-$pkgver -Np1 < disable-flaky-threaded-test.patch
-  # tornado.testing.LogTrapTestCase was removed in Tornado 5.0
-  sed -i 's/LogTrapTestCase/ExpectLog/' 
plop-$pkgver/plop/test/callgraph_test.py
-}
-
 build() {
   cd plop-$pkgver
   python setup.py build


[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2019-05-07 Thread Felix Yan via arch-commits
Date: Tuesday, May 7, 2019 @ 19:39:59
  Author: felixonmars
Revision: 462454

upgpkg: python-plop 0.3.0-4

remove python2 sibling

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|   38 ++
 1 file changed, 10 insertions(+), 28 deletions(-)

Modified: PKGBUILD
===
--- PKGBUILD2019-05-07 19:39:33 UTC (rev 462453)
+++ PKGBUILD2019-05-07 19:39:59 UTC (rev 462454)
@@ -1,15 +1,14 @@
 # Maintainer: Felix Yan 
 
-pkgbase=python-plop
-pkgname=(python-plop python2-plop)
+pkgname=python-plop
 pkgver=0.3.0
-pkgrel=3
+pkgrel=4
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')
 url="https://github.com/bdarnell/plop;
-makedepends=('python-tornado' 'python2-tornado' 'python-six' 'python2-six'
- 'python-setuptools' 'python2-setuptools')
+depends=('python-six' 'python-tornado')
+makedepends=('python-setuptools')
 source=("https://pypi.python.org/packages/source/p/plop/plop-${pkgver}.tar.gz;
 disable-flaky-threaded-test.patch)
 md5sums=('4a313d6a8dd59ac48cfa3af426d197fc'
@@ -19,37 +18,20 @@
   patch -d plop-$pkgver -Np1 < disable-flaky-threaded-test.patch
   # tornado.testing.LogTrapTestCase was removed in Tornado 5.0
   sed -i 's/LogTrapTestCase/ExpectLog/' 
plop-$pkgver/plop/test/callgraph_test.py
-  cp -a plop-$pkgver{,-py2}
 }
 
 build() {
-  cd "$srcdir/plop-${pkgver}"
+  cd plop-$pkgver
   python setup.py build
-
-  cd "$srcdir/plop-${pkgver}-py2"
-  python2 setup.py build
 }
 
 check() {
-  cd "$srcdir/plop-${pkgver}"
+  cd plop-$pkgver
   python -m plop.test.runtests
-
-  cd "$srcdir/plop-${pkgver}-py2"
-  python2 -m plop.test.runtests
 }
 
-package_python-plop() {
-  depends=('python-six' 'python-tornado')
-
-  cd "${srcdir}/plop-${pkgver}"
-  python setup.py install --root="${pkgdir}" --optimize=1
-  install -D -m644 LICENSE.txt 
"${pkgdir}/usr/share/licenses/${pkgname}/LICENSE.txt"
+package() {
+  cd plop-$pkgver
+  python setup.py install --root="$pkgdir" --optimize=1
+  install -Dm644 LICENSE.txt -t "$pkgdir"/usr/share/licenses/$pkgname
 }
-
-package_python2-plop() {
-  depends=('python2-six' 'python2-tornado')
-
-  cd "${srcdir}/plop-${pkgver}-py2"
-  python2 setup.py install --root="${pkgdir}" --optimize=1
-  install -D -m644 LICENSE.txt 
"${pkgdir}/usr/share/licenses/${pkgname}/LICENSE.txt"
-}


[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2018-07-03 Thread Felix Yan via arch-commits
Date: Tuesday, July 3, 2018 @ 10:14:36
  Author: felixonmars
Revision: 350733

Python 3.7 rebuild

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

Modified: PKGBUILD
===
--- PKGBUILD2018-07-03 10:13:43 UTC (rev 350732)
+++ PKGBUILD2018-07-03 10:14:36 UTC (rev 350733)
@@ -4,7 +4,7 @@
 pkgbase=python-plop
 pkgname=(python-plop python2-plop)
 pkgver=0.3.0
-pkgrel=2
+pkgrel=3
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')


[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2016-12-25 Thread Felix Yan
Date: Monday, December 26, 2016 @ 01:00:44
  Author: felixonmars
Revision: 202450

upgpkg: python-plop 0.3.0-2

python 3.6 rebuild

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

Modified: PKGBUILD
===
--- PKGBUILD2016-12-26 00:15:31 UTC (rev 202449)
+++ PKGBUILD2016-12-26 01:00:44 UTC (rev 202450)
@@ -4,7 +4,7 @@
 pkgbase=python-plop
 pkgname=(python-plop python2-plop)
 pkgver=0.3.0
-pkgrel=1
+pkgrel=2
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')


[arch-commits] Commit in python-plop/trunk (PKGBUILD)

2015-09-30 Thread Felix Yan
Date: Wednesday, September 30, 2015 @ 08:37:28
  Author: fyan
Revision: 142242

upgpkg: python-plop 0.3.0-1

Modified:
  python-plop/trunk/PKGBUILD

--+
 PKGBUILD |   39 +++
 1 file changed, 31 insertions(+), 8 deletions(-)

Modified: PKGBUILD
===
--- PKGBUILD2015-09-30 06:18:46 UTC (rev 142241)
+++ PKGBUILD2015-09-30 06:37:28 UTC (rev 142242)
@@ -1,28 +1,51 @@
 # $Id$
-# Maintainer: Felix Yan 
+# Maintainer: Felix Yan 
 
 pkgbase=python-plop
-pkgname=python2-plop
-pkgver=0.1.1
+pkgname=(python-plop python2-plop)
+pkgver=0.3.0
 pkgrel=1
 pkgdesc="Python Low-Overhead Profiler"
 arch=('any')
 license=('MIT')
 url="https://github.com/bdarnell/plop;
-makedepends=('python2-tornado')
+makedepends=('python-tornado' 'python2-tornado' 'python-six' 'python2-six'
+ 'python-setuptools' 'python2-setuptools')
 source=("https://pypi.python.org/packages/source/p/plop/plop-${pkgver}.tar.gz;)
-md5sums=('5a5e60c18893c5f827633f2a75ac6cf9')
+md5sums=('4a313d6a8dd59ac48cfa3af426d197fc')
 
+prepare() {
+  cp -a plop-$pkgver{,-py2}
+}
+
+build() {
+  cd "$srcdir/plop-${pkgver}"
+  python setup.py build
+
+  cd "$srcdir/plop-${pkgver}-py2"
+  python2 setup.py build
+}
+
 check() {
   cd "$srcdir/plop-${pkgver}"
+  python -m plop.test.runtests
+
+  cd "$srcdir/plop-${pkgver}-py2"
   python2 -m plop.test.runtests
 }
 
+package_python-plop() {
+  depends=('python-six' 'python-tornado')
+
+  cd "${srcdir}/plop-${pkgver}"
+  python setup.py install --root="${pkgdir}" --optimize=1
+  install -D -m644 LICENSE.txt 
"${pkgdir}/usr/share/licenses/${pkgname}/LICENSE.txt"
+}
+
 package_python2-plop() {
-  depends=('python2')
-  optdepends=('python2-tornado: for plop.viewer')
+  depends=('python2-six' 'python2-tornado')
 
-  cd "${srcdir}/plop-${pkgver}"
+  cd "${srcdir}/plop-${pkgver}-py2"
   python2 setup.py install --root="${pkgdir}" --optimize=1
   install -D -m644 LICENSE.txt 
"${pkgdir}/usr/share/licenses/${pkgname}/LICENSE.txt"
 }